I just switched from an iPhone 7 to the Pixel 3, and now my Blaze will sync my activity, but it will not sync my messages, calls, and other notifications. Is there something I can do to fix the settings to change this or is the Pixel 3 just not compatible with notifications?

I'm sorry to hear that you're no longer getting notifications on your Google Pixel 3. I'd like to help you out with this.
The Google Pixel 3 is not in the list of compatible devices, so I would say this is the reason why you're no longer receiving your notifications unfurtunately.
